body {margin:0;background-attachment: fixed;background-repeat:no-repeat;}
A {text-decoration: none;}
a {color: #000080;}
a:hover{color: #FA0000;text-decoration:underline;} 

a.AKCE{ color: #000080; }
a:hover.AKCE{ color: #000080;text-decoration:underline;background-color:#FFFFFF; }


a.akce0 {color: #FFFFFF;} 
a:hover.akce0{color:#FF0000;text-decoration: none;}

a.akce00 {color: #000080;} 
a:hover.akce00{color: #FFFFFF;text-decoration: none;}



a:hover.AKCE1{ background-color: #FFFFFF; }

a:hover.AKCE2{color:#FFFFFF;
   background-color:#006600;
   font-variant:small-caps;
   font-weight:bold;
   text-decoration:none;}
  
A.AKCE3{color: #800000;} 

a:hover.AKCE3{color: #800000;text-decoration:underline;} 
a:hover.AKCE4{color: #FA0000;} 
A.A4{color: #000080;} 
a:hover.A4{text-decoration:underline;}

A.menu{color: #900000;} 
 
a:hover.menu{color: #800000;text-decoration:underline;} 

div.wax{width:99%;text-align:center;font-size:1em;}
div.wax{font-size:0.88em;}
div.whd{width:99%;}
div.wif{float:left;color:#000000;font-size:0.7em;text-align:left;clear:none;}
div.wax p{width:99%;border:0;margin:0;}
div.wgr{float:right;color:#000000;font-size:0.7em;clear:none;}
p.wat{color:#800000;font-size:0.9em;clear:both;}
p.wlc{color:#008000;font-size:0.8em;}
p.wtx{color:#000080;font-size:0.7em;}
p.wtx{font-size:0.95em;}p.wpr{color:#800000;font-size:0.7em;}

.dfbook      { font-size: 1em; font-family: Times New Roman; text-indent: 30; text-align: 
               justify; line-height: 100%; margin: 12 40; color:#000000 }
               
.uvodnitext      { font-size: 0.9em; font-family: Times New Roman; text-indent: 30; text-align: 
               justify; line-height: 100%; margin: 12 20; color:#000080 } 
                             
h1  { font-size:1.55em;
	font-family:"Times New Roman"; color:#800080; text-indent:35px; line-height:100%}
	
h1.uvod  { font-size:1.35em;font-family:"Times New Roman"; color:#000080; text-indent:0; line-height:100%;text-align:center ; 
               margin: 0px 0px}

h2           { color:#000080; font-size: 1.25em; font-family: Times New Roman; text-indent: 35px; line-height: 100%; }
h2.uvod           { color: #000080; font-size: 1em; font-family: Times New Roman; text-indent: 
               0; line-height: 100%; text-align:center; margin-top: 0px;margin-bottom:0px }
h3           { color: #008000; font-size: 1.25em; font-family: Times New Roman; text-indent: 
               35; line-height: 150%; margin: 0 0cm }
h4           { font-family: Times New Roman; font-size: 1em; color: #000080; font-weight: 
               bold; text-align: right; text-indent: 35px; line-height: 100%; 
               margin: 20px 0px }
h4.uvod      { font-family: Times New Roman; font-size: .8em; color: #666666; font-weight: 
               bold; text-align: right; text-indent: 35px; line-height: 100%; 
               margin: 0px 0px }
h5           { font-family:Arial; font-size: .9em; color:#008000; text-align: center;font-weight: 
               normal;margin:0 0;}
              
h6           { font-family: Times New Roman; font-size: .7em; color: #666666; font-weight: 
               bold; text-align: right; line-height: 100%; }

hr.cara {color:#000080; margin-left: 0;text-indent: 0} 

.datum   { font-family: Times New Roman; font-size: 1em; color: #808000; font-weight: 
               bold; text-align: right; text-indent: 35px; line-height: 100%; 
               margin: 20px 0px }

.tabulka-text { font-family: Times New Roman; font-size: 1em; color: #000000; text-align: 
               justify; text-indent: 35px; line-height: 100%; margin-top: 6px; 
               margin-bottom: 6px }
               
.audio-text { font-family: Times New Roman; font-size: 1em; color: #008000; text-align: 
               justify; text-indent: 35px; line-height: 100%; margin-top: 6px; 
               margin-bottom: 6px }             
               
.tabulka_color   {bgcolor:#FFF3BD; text-indent: 0px } 
           
.tabulka{width:auto; border: double 0.5em #FEEF9D;background-color:#FFFECE; font-family: Times New Roman; font-size: 1em; color: #000000; text-align: justify; text-indent: 35px; line-height: 110%; margin: 0 4px 0 4px;padding-left:40px;padding-right:40px;z-index: 1;}

.tabulka1{width:auto;border: double 0.5em #FEEF9D;background-color:#FFFECE; font-family: Times New Roman; font-size: .9em; color: #FFFFFF; text-align: justify; text-indent: 35px; line-height: 115%; margin: 0 4px 0 4px;padding-left:210px;padding-right:220px; z-index: 1;}

.tabulka2{width:92%;font-family: Arial; font-size: 1em; color: #000080;font-weight:bold; text-align: justify; text-indent: 35px; line-height: 135%;margin:4px 4px; z-index: 1;}

.tabulka2div{ width=auto;font-family: Arial; font-size: 1em; color: #000080;font-weight:bold; text-align: justify; text-indent: 35px;padding-left:44px;padding-right:44px;line-height: 135%;margin:4px 4px; z-index: 1;}

.tabulka3 {border-collapse: collapse; background:url('../4-cizijazyky/img/misc491.jpg'); cellpadding:3; border-color:#000080}

.tabulka4{width:98%;border: double 0.2em #808000;background-color:#FFFFFF; font-family: Times New Roman; font-size: 1em; color: #000080; text-align: justify; text-indent: 35px; line-height: 115%;  margin: 0 4px 0px 4px;z-index: 1;cellpadding:12px}


.levysloupecek{position: absolute; width: 180px; height: 100%; z-index: 3; left: 0px; top: 0px;margin: 0 0px 0 0px}

.pravysloupecek{position: absolute; width: 180px; height: 100%; z-index: 3; top: 110px; right: 26px}

.ramecek{width:98%;border:5px ridge #FFFFCC; position: absolute; z-index: 1; left:0; top:0px;  height:74px;}

.tab{background:url('../images/vodotisk_kapky.jpg'); }
.tab-text{}


.ci{display:none;}
.ci1{display:none;}

.ci2{display:block;position: absolute; width: 714px; height: 34px; z-index: 1;left: 108px; top: 8px}